Setting project rates is a little trickier. It completely changed my income potential and how much I made. Shifting the focus of my freelancing away from the time I worked and toward the value I delivered changed everything. The end result is all that the client cares about. When you charge based on the project, you are tying the price of the project to the client’s end result. This might be the best case for project pricing out there from Jake Jorgovan for Career Foundry: Project pricing is preferred by a lot of designers who have been freelancing for a while. The alternative to hourly pricing is project pricing. Go grab your accountant and figure out costs first time to help set a baseline for how much you need to earn. Sadly, this is the thing that gets forgotten sometimes. You need to be able to cover all costs before you’ll ever make any money as a freelancer.

Your rate needs to reflect your costs plus take-home cash for yourself. On the other hand, some designers find that hourly rates hold them back because they can finish projects quickly and hours worked is not the only price consideration. You can use time tracking software to keep up with exactly how much time you spend on projects – as long as you actually remember to use it and have solid focus while working on projects.Īn hourly rate is great if you work at a moderate pace, take on projects that don’t shift a lot in time (clients don’t love getting revised pricing estimates) and like the flexibility of this time accounting method. It provides a baseline comparison to other freelancers in the market and is something clients can understand, as long as they are flexible with hours worked and pricing. For most freelancers, setting an hourly rate is the place to start.
